Вопросы с тегом 'git'

Git - это система управления версиями с открытым исходным кодом (DVCS). Используйте этот тег для вопросов, связанных с использованием Git и рабочими процессами. НЕ ИСПОЛЬЗУЙТЕ тег [tag: github] для связанных с Git проблем просто потому, что репозиторий находится на GitHub. Кроме того, не используйте этот тег для общих вопросов программирования, которые связаны с репозиторием Git.
14 отв.

Git отказывается объединять несвязанные истории с rebase

Во время git rebase origin/development из Git отображается следующее сообщение об ошибке: fatal: refusing to merge unrelated histories Error redoing merge 1234deadbeef1234deadbeef Моя версия Git 2.9.0. Раньше нормально работал в предыдущей версии....
21 июня '16 в 10:23
18 отв.

Как удалить файл из git repo?

Я добавил файл с именем "file1.txt" в git repo. После этого я сделал это, добавил пару каталогов под названием dir1 и dir2 и передал их в git repo. Теперь текущее репо имеет "file1.txt", dir1 и dir2. Как удалить "file1.txt", не затрагивая других,...
12 янв. '10 в 10:48
13 отв.

Как указать только имена файлов, которые изменились между двумя коммитами?

У меня есть куча коммитов в репо. Я хочу увидеть список файлов, измененных между двумя коммитами: от SHA1 до SHA2. Какую команду следует использовать?
12 окт. '09 в 4:48
4 отв.

Предупреждение: push.default не установлен; его неявное значение меняется в Git 2.0

Я использовал Git какое-то время и недавно загрузил обновление только, чтобы найти это предупреждающее сообщение, когда я пытаюсь push. warning: push.default is unset; its implicit value is changing in Git 2.0 from 'matching' to 'simple'. To squel...
31 окт. '12 в 0:48
19 отв.

Как получить хеш для текущей фиксации в Git?

Я хотел бы сохранить (на данный момент) возможность связывать Git набор изменений с рабочими элементами, хранящимися в TFS. Я уже написал инструмент (используя hook из Git), в котором я могу вставлять workitemidentifiers в сообщение набора изменен...
04 июня '09 в 11:42
19 отв.

Легкий способ вытащить последние из всех подмодулей git

Мы используем подмодули git для управления парой крупных проектов, которые зависят от многих других библиотек, которые мы разработали. Каждая библиотека представляет собой отдельный репозиторий, внесенный в зависимый проект в виде подмодуля. Во врем...
23 июня '09 в 4:05
15 отв.

Загрузите конкретный тег с помощью Git

Я пытаюсь выяснить, как я могу загрузить конкретный тег репозитория Git - это одна версия за текущей версией. Я видел, что на предыдущей версии на веб-странице Git был тег, с именем объекта чего-то длинного шестнадцатеричного номера. Но имя верси...
27 апр. '09 в 4:15
3 отв.

Как Git обрабатывает символические ссылки?

Если у меня есть файл или каталог, который является символической ссылкой, и я помещаю его в репозиторий Git, что с ним происходит? Я бы предположил, что он оставляет его как символическую ссылку, пока файл не будет удален, а затем, если вы извлека...
05 июня '09 в 9:53
16 отв.

Ветка из предыдущего коммита с использованием Git

Если у меня есть n коммитов, как я могу перейти с n-3 коммитов? Я вижу хэш каждого коммита.
12 мая '10 в 10:21
16 отв.

Использование Git с Visual Studio

Как давний пользователь Visual SourceSafe (и ненавистник) я обсуждал переход на SVN с коллегой; вместо этого он предложил использовать Git. Поскольку, по-видимому, его можно использовать как одноранговый без центрального сервера (мы являемся командо...
03 февр. '09 в 17:46
14 отв.

Отменить рабочие копии одного файла в Git?

После последнего коммита я изменил кучу файлов в моей рабочей копии, но я хочу отменить изменения в одном из этих файлов, как в reset, в том же состоянии, что и последнее коммит. Тем не менее, я хочу только отменить изменения рабочей копии только о...
28 марта '09 в 8:09
20 отв.

Сделать .gitignore игнорировать все, кроме нескольких файлов

Я понимаю, что файл .gitignore хранит указанные файлы из Git версии контроль. У меня есть проект (LaTeX), который генерирует много дополнительных файлов (.auth, .dvi,.pdf, журналы и т.д.), но я не хочу, чтобы они отслеживались. Я знаю, что мог (возм...
12 июня '09 в 18:04
12 отв.

Как вернуть все локальные изменения в управляемом проекте Git в предыдущее состояние?

У меня есть проект, в котором я запускал git init. После нескольких коммитов я сделал git status, который сказал мне, что все было в курсе событий, и локальных изменений не было. Затем я сделал несколько последовательных изменений и понял, что хочу...
18 июля '09 в 10:52
19 отв.

Как восстановить упавший штрих в Git?

Я часто использую git stash и git stash pop для сохранения и восстановления изменений в рабочем дереве. Вчера у меня были некоторые изменения в рабочем дереве, которые я спрятал и выскочил, а затем сделал больше изменений в рабочем дереве. Я хотел б...
18 сент. '08 в 4:59
26 отв.

Как я могу примирить отдельную головку с мастером/источником?

Я новичок в ветвящихся сложностях Git. Я всегда работаю над одной ветвью и фиксирую изменения, а затем периодически нажимаю на свое отдаленное происхождение. Где-то недавно я сделал reset некоторых файлов, чтобы вытащить их из стадии фиксации, а з...
24 апр. '11 в 20:51